Application and benefits of drone technology in agriculture
Keywords:
Drone, unmanned aerial vehicle, agriculture, water management, sensor
Abstract
A drone is an unmanned aircraft that is flown by a pilot on the ground to perform tasks via remote control or flown automatically by loading a previously created flight program. This article addresses the applications of drone technology in agriculture. This technology is widely used in various fields such as water management in agricultural systems, water stress detection, disease and pest detection, yield/maturity estimation, weed detection, workforce monitoring, Maintaining livestock and logistics, etc. It saves operating time, working accuracy, input costs like land, water, seeds and agro-chemicals, and workforce in agriculture.
